小程序在线聊天源码安全性如何?

随着移动互联网的快速发展,小程序已经成为人们日常生活中不可或缺的一部分。小程序在线聊天功能因其便捷性、实用性而受到广泛关注。然而,关于小程序在线聊天源码的安全性,许多用户和开发者都表示担忧。本文将从多个角度分析小程序在线聊天源码的安全性,为读者提供参考。

一、小程序在线聊天源码的安全性现状

  1. 代码泄露风险

小程序在线聊天源码的安全性首先体现在代码泄露风险上。如果源码被泄露,黑客可能会利用其中的漏洞对用户数据进行窃取、篡改,甚至对整个小程序进行攻击。以下是一些常见的代码泄露途径:

(1)开发者未对源码进行加密处理,导致源码被轻易获取;

(2)源码存储在公共云盘、代码托管平台等,被不法分子窃取;

(3)开发者将源码上传至社交平台、论坛等,被他人下载;

(4)源码被恶意攻击者通过漏洞获取。


  1. 数据安全问题

小程序在线聊天功能涉及大量用户数据,如聊天记录、个人信息等。若源码存在安全隐患,用户数据可能会面临以下风险:

(1)用户数据泄露:黑客通过源码漏洞获取用户数据,导致用户隐私受到侵犯;

(2)数据篡改:黑客篡改用户数据,影响用户正常使用;

(3)数据丢失:由于源码漏洞导致数据丢失,影响用户体验。


  1. 系统漏洞风险

小程序在线聊天源码中可能存在系统漏洞,黑客可以利用这些漏洞进行攻击。以下是一些常见的系统漏洞:

(1)SQL注入:攻击者通过构造恶意SQL语句,获取数据库中的敏感信息;

(2)XSS攻击:攻击者利用XSS漏洞,在用户浏览器中执行恶意脚本,窃取用户数据;

(3)CSRF攻击:攻击者利用CSRF漏洞,在用户不知情的情况下,执行恶意操作。

二、提高小程序在线聊天源码安全性的措施

  1. 代码加密

为了防止代码泄露,开发者应对源码进行加密处理。常见的加密方式包括:

(1)使用加密算法对源码进行加密;

(2)将源码上传至私有云盘、代码托管平台,设置访问权限;

(3)对源码进行混淆处理,降低逆向工程的难度。


  1. 数据安全防护

针对数据安全问题,开发者可采取以下措施:

(1)对用户数据进行加密存储,确保数据安全;

(2)对敏感数据进行脱敏处理,降低泄露风险;

(3)定期对用户数据进行备份,防止数据丢失。


  1. 系统漏洞修复

针对系统漏洞风险,开发者应:

(1)定期更新小程序,修复已知漏洞;

(2)使用安全开发框架,降低漏洞出现的概率;

(3)对输入数据进行严格验证,防止SQL注入、XSS攻击等。


  1. 加强安全意识

开发者应提高安全意识,加强源码保护。以下是一些建议:

(1)对开发人员进行安全培训,提高安全意识;

(2)建立安全管理制度,规范开发流程;

(3)与安全团队合作,及时发现并修复漏洞。

三、总结

小程序在线聊天源码的安全性对用户和开发者都至关重要。开发者应采取多种措施,提高源码安全性,确保用户数据安全。同时,用户也应增强安全意识,提高防范能力。只有这样,才能让小程序在线聊天功能更好地服务于广大用户。

猜你喜欢:语聊房